About This Novel
K life forms invade and earth insects mutate. Unfortunately, Tang Yu was bitten by a mutated insect and died. When he was reborn, he found that he had become an ant, the smallest ant in the world - a thief ant. PS new book "Star Cockroach" has been uploaded, please support

Introduction: In the apocalypse, a catastrophe occurred on the earth and human civilization suffered heavy losses. Afterwards, the zerg civilization rose. The protagonist Tang Yu was reborn as a thief ant. He rose from humble beginnings and continued to grow and develop, only to eventually become a powerful thief ant empire.
